A new biochip for adherent cell trapping using micro patterned parylene-C is presented. We demonstrate the ability of micro patterned parylene-C films to provide an efficient positioning and orientation of cells. The optothermal properties of nanoparticles are of interest for biosensors and highly sensitive biochip applications. In this respect, the longitudinal resonance of Au nanorods was used to transform near infrared energy into thermal energy in a microfluidic chip. This paper deals with the development of a biochip dedicated to fusion between two types of cells, in a highly parallelized way. The fusion process is initiated by an electric field pulse applied to cells paired in fluidic traps. DNA microarrays have become one of the most powerful tools in the field of genomics and medical diagnosis. Recently, there has been increased interest in combining microfluidics with microarrays since this approach offers advantages in terms of portability, reduced analysis time, low consumption of reagents, and increased system integration. Digital Microfluidic Biochips (DMFBs) have been widely used in Lab-on-a-Chip (LoC) for disease diagnosis and treatment applications. Biological sample to be processed are originally analog continuous flow.
